THE WORST EXPERIENCE EVER! – Posted Jun 12, 2008
by 1FFF08  (1 reviews)
   
         
Horrible
32 year old male with a luxury budget, traveling for business

I recently attended training that was to have lasted 2 weeks at this hotel. Once I arrived I noticed that the complete hotel was under construction. My first thought was how could any large company represent itself by booking a room here for training. Even worse, what did the sales team say to convince a company to book a training room there? Scary! First off there was no room to park at this location as all the contractors and construction workers took up all the spaces. I'll get back to this later. The training room itself was at the far end of the hotel which normally would not present a problem. However, there was only one restroom located in the room itself. Luckily for the class nobody needed the restroom for an extended amount of time. The room had one AC unit located at the front which inadequately cooled the room. There's nothing like sitting in a small room trying to learn new material in a good sweat. I must say that room also shook for some unknown reason every half hour or so. It literally would have registered a good 2.0 on the Richter Scale. I have attended a good half dozen professional training sessions and this one was the worst setting ever! I'll get back to the parking situation, or lack there of. The final straw so to speak was when I had to be in class at 8 in the morning after an hour and a half commute and could not find parking. I drove around a good three times or more looking for a spot thinking that one might open up. No such luck. The only spot within walking distance from the hotel was in front of an adjacent building. Of course there was a tow sign in front so my only choice was to park three spots down from the sign. Needless to say my car was towed 3 hours later. If the contractors and construction workers would have parked in other designated spots this would have never happened. I was livid and demanded that the GM of the hotel remedy the situation. I knew however that the GM would be worthless in this situation. I've dealt with too many people like this in the past. He lived up to my expectations and more by doing absolutely nothing. I know I was negligent in parking there but had no other choice. There was nobody in the office of the adjacent business to ask permission to park there. The GM would not even meet me half way on helping with the situation. The bottom line here being that if I could rate this hotel and it's staff and GM a negative number I would. So therefore this hotel gets a 1 star.
